Afenifere asserted in a press release following its caucus meeting in Akure, the capital of Ondo State, that people in the area are now speaking Yoruba instead of English.

“Make the language the medium for teaching at elementary and lower level of secondary education,” the organisation demanded of the state governments in the area.

Afenifere also urged parents to make sure their kids are raised to be able to communicate in the language.

The communique reads, “Afenifere observed that the Yoruba language is under threat of extinction due to the fact that many Yorubas, especially elites, prefer to communicate with their children in English rather than in their native language.

“To prevent the language from going into extinction, therefore, Afenifere called on governments in Yorubaland to make the language the medium for teaching at elementary and lower levels of secondary education.

“And make it compulsory for students at school certificate examination level. It also called on parents and guardians to change their attitude by ensuring that their children are versed in Yoruba language”.
